Online currency exchange restrictions

Currency exchange rate board

Currencies of all countries aren’t exchanged or converted. Some countries have monetary policies that limit the convertibility of their currencies. Currency conversion is important in the global economy and important to international trade. Non-convertible funds are a significant barrier to trade and tourism.

Bitcoin trading exchange platform connects buyers and sellers. Similar to traditional stock exchanges, traders can buy and sell bitcoins by entering the market or limiting orders. Once a market order is selected, traders can trade their coins at the best price the exchange has available on the online market. By placing a limit order, the trader instructs the exchange to trade the coin below the current price, depending on whether to buy or sell.

To trade bitcoin on an exchange, users must register with the exchange and go through a series of verification processes to verify their identity. Upon successful authentication, an account is opened for the user, and the user must transfer money to that account before purchasing coins.

Different exchanges have different payment methods you can use to deposit money, including bank transfer, direct bank transfer, credit or debit card, bank draft, money order, and gift cards. Traders who wish to withdraw money from their accounts can do so using the options offered by the exchange. This may include bank wire transfer, PayPal wire transfer, postal check, cash delivery, bank wire transfer, or credit card wire transfer.

Decentralized online currency exchange

Decentralized with a hand in a dark background

Decentralized online exchanges are exchanges that operate without a central authority. These exchanges allow digital currency transactions between peers without the need for exchange authorities to facilitate transactions.

A high-end decentralized online currency exchange has many advantages. First, many cryptocurrency users believe that decentralized exchanges are more suitable for the decentralized structure of most digital currencies. Many of these decentralized online currency exchanges require less personal information from members than other types of exchanges. Second, when a consumer transfers an asset directly to another consumer, there is no need to transfer the asset to the market, reducing the risk of theft through hacking and other scams. Third, decentralized online exchanges are less likely to manipulate prices or perform other fraudulent trading activities.

On the other hand, decentralized exchanges (like all cryptocurrency exchanges) must maintain a basic level of consumer interest in terms of volume and liquidity. Not all decentralized exchanges have achieved these essential basic characteristics. Also, users of transferred exchanges may have fewer remedies if they are victims of fraud than users using centralized exchanges.
